WWE Raw Results (March 30, 2026) | Key Points

  • Big names appearing on WWE Raw MSG include Stephanie McMahon, Cody Rhodes, IShowSpeed, Roxanne Perez and Triple H.
  • Oba Femi and Brock Lesnar did not touch one another as Triple H intervened.
  • CM Punk powerbombed Roman Reigns through a table in the main event segment.
  • Added WrestleMania 42 matches include a Fatal 4-Way women’s tag title match, a multi-man Ladder Match for the WWE Intercontinental Championship and Gunther vs. Seth Rollins.

Stephanie McMahon And Cody Rhodes Open WWE Raw

  • Stephanie McMahon made a surprise appearance and told Cody Rhodes he couldn’t beat Randy Orton unless he thinks like Randy Orton. Dusty Rhodes understood this, and “you are not your father.”
  • Rhodes alluded to Orton’s drug problems while he was Randy Orton’s understudy, and declared that he is not a student. Rhodes mogged Stephanie McMahon by saying he’s not his father, but she’s not her father either. Huge pop.
  • Stephanie McMahon slapped Cody, not once, but twice. It was presented as tough love. Cody Rhodes said “I’ve got two words for you: Thank you.”

The Vision Def. The Usos

  • The Usos came out to new theme music, no yeeting and no pop. They walked out through the entrance way and not the crowd. I hated it, and so did MSG.
  • Fans got into the match early, chanting “let’s go Usos” as Jey superkicked Austin Theory with a trash can on his head. The Usos then teed off on Austin Theory with kendo sticks. MSG approved.
  • The Usos hit a superplex on Theory through a table as fans chanted “holy s—t.” Logan Paul’s mother handed him brass knuckles from the front row. IShowSpeed, still cursed by Danhausen, was seated front row, and Paul dragged him over the barricade.
  • LA Knight was on commentary, and he went to stop IShowSpeed. Speed accidentally KO’d Knight and fled the scene. Jimmy ran into a right hand with the Brass Knucks by Paul as a limp Theory barely covered Jimmy for the win.

Liv Morgan And Stephanie Vaquer Brawl As Roxanne Perez Returns

  • Liv Morgan opened by once again calling herself the greatest Royal Rumble of all time, with the “all” dragged out. The crowd still isn’t singing along and they’re running out of time. Morgan got personal and mocked Stephanie Vaquer for not having any family in America. She spoke Spanish and called Stephanie’s mom trash.
  • Vaquer hit the ring and immediately brawled with Morgan. Roxanne Perez hit the ring and turned it into a 2v1. Morgan finished Vaquer with the Oblivion and called her a “bitch” for good measure.

Bayley And Lyra Valkyria Vs. The Unstoppable Forces Ends In DQ

  • Bayley had the spot of the night when she powerbombed Nia Jax from the corner. Lash Legend and Nia Jax’s fits were inspired by the movie Clueless.
  • The Bella Twins, Charlotte Flair and Alexa Bliss interrupted the match and forced a DQ. This all but guarantees a multi-woman tag team match for the titles at WrestleMania 42.

Triple H Stops Brock Lesnar And Oba Femi From Brawling

  • Brock Lesnar walked out in his ring gear. Paul Heyman went on a long monologue of excuses about why Oba got the better of Brock, but Lesnar finally cut off Heyman and demanded Oba come to the ring now.
  • Adam Pearce interrupted with WWE security as fans booed. Pearce has a main event to protect, so he demanded these gentlemen leave the ring. Oba Femi walked out anyway. Even Brock Lesnar was doing a bit of the Oba dance as he prepared for combat.
  • Oba ran through security like a Nigerian knife through butter. Femi methodically made Brock Lesnar wait. Fans chanted “holy s—t” Triple H ran in and got in the middle of the two to huge boos.
  • Lesnar laughed and stepped out of the ring as fans booed even more. Lesnar grabbed a stair step, only to drop it and walk off. Lesnar hit a standing F5 on a security guard to send a message and that was the end of the segment.

Penta Def. Kofi Kingston

  • Kofi Kingston once again argued with Grayson Waller as Raw went to a commercial. Earlier in the night, Kofi Kingston was seen backstage speaking with Je’Von Evans.
  • Kofi took the fight to Penta out of the break and hit the SOS for a nearfall. Kingston dove to the outside but Penta caught him and tossed him on the table. Penta followed up with a Mexican Destroyer on Grayson Waller.
  • Back in the ring, Penta flew from the top rope but ate a sick Trouble in Paradise for a nearfall. Penta returned to the top rope, hit a front-face suplex on Kofi and finished him off with a Mexican Destroyer. MSG was really into Penta.
  • After the match, Penta announced a Ladder Match, which should take care of several top stars who currently do not have a Mania match with just 18 days left. Participants include Je’Von Evans, Dragon Lee, JD McDonagh and Rusev.

Gunther Returns And Saves Paul Heyman From Seth Rollins

  • Paul Heyman appeared in the ring once again to congratulate the Vision on their tag title win. Adam Pearce had asked Paul several times if he checked his email. He didn’t.
  • Pearce confronted Heyman live and asked once again if he checked his email. Heyman boldly bluffed as if he checked his email. Heyman said he was the last promoter standing from the 1990s. Pearce noted that all charges against Seth Rollins have been dropped, and Seth is medically cleared to compete (as noted in the email.)
  • Enter Seth Rollins, who laid out Heyman with a steel chair to the back. Rollins prepared for a stomp, but he was stopped by Gunther and a rear-naked choke. Gunther and Rollins is now official for WrestleMania 42.

Raquel Rodriguez Def. Iyo Sky

  • Neither Iyo Sky or Raquel Rodriguez received an entrance. Iyo ran wild to start the match before Raquel overpowered her. Coming out of the break, Iyo launched into her comeback and went for the Over the Moonsault. Raquel stopped her with her feet in the air.
  • Kairi and Asuka walked down to the ring. Kairi got on the apron and distracted Rodriguez, who booted her off the apron. Iyo rolled Raquel up for the nearfall and followed up with a second Bullet Train in the corner.
  • Iyo was now distracted, and she hit an ugly suicide dive on Asuka to the outside. Back in the ring, Iyo walked into a Tejana Bomb.

Roman Reigns And CM Punk Face Off

  • Roman Reigns came out first and received his usual superstar reaction. Fans overtook a “Roman Reigns” chant with “CM Punk” chants. Reigns asked New York City to acknowledge him.
  • CM Punk walked out with a purpose. He had his fists taped, and the two immediately began brawling. Reigns laid out Punk with a Superman Punch. WWE officials poured out from backstage to stop the two, but they were ineffective.
  • Reigns tried to powerbomb Punk through the table to no avail. Punk tried the GTS and failed. After Reigns speared a WWE official, Punk caught him with a GTS. Punk teased that he was going to leave before returning to pummel Reigns. Punk put Roman through a table with a powerbomb.
  • Punk sat Indian style and mocked the “Roman Reigns” chant as Michael Cole played up the crazed look in his eye.
